YieldReaction ConditionsOperation in experiment
86.5% With triethylamine; In dichloromethane; at 0 - 20℃; A solution of 5-bromonicotinic acid (10 g, 49.5 mmol) in SOCI2 (80 mL) was stirred at reflux temperature for 12 hours. SOCI2 was evaporated in vacuum to give <strong>[39620-02-5]5-bromonicotinoyl chloride</strong> <n="130"/>(10.5 g, 95 %). A solution of <strong>[39620-02-5]5-bromonicotinoyl chloride</strong> (2.06 g, 9.4 mmol) and Et3N (15 mL) was stirred in DCM (80 mL), then Benzylamine(l g, 9.4 mmol) was added into the above solution at 0 0C, which was stirred at room temperature for 12 h. The solution was diluted with H2O, and extracted with DCM. The organic layer was washed with brine, dried over NaOSO4, and filtered. The filtrate was evaporated to give N-benzyl-5-bromonicotinamide (2.98 g, 86.5%). MS (m/z) (M*+H): 291 and 293.
